Transaction 861a3c3a98b843f75bc098554eda859f4c700d35d12ea37d2d185233bdb2791c
1 Input
1 Output
-
861a3c3a98b843f75bc098554eda859f4c700d35d12ea37d2d185233bdb2791c:0
- value
- 899684
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c44b9987af0f63bf6cb7112ee722be9025cbfa6
- address
- bc1q83ztnxr67rmrhaktwyfwuu3tayp9e0axx5fm0j